Brandon Nimmo contract details 2026: A look at his salary, bonuses, and contract terms

Brandon Nimmo is under an eight-year, long-term, $162 million contract that he initially signed in December 2022 when he and the Mets agreed to an extension of his existing deal. Nonetheless, his career direction changed significantly after a big event when, in November 2025, the outfielder was sold to the Texas Rangers by the New York Mets.

The sale was part of a trade that saw Marcus Semien, and it represented a major change since Nimmo was only in the fourth year of his contract.Although the teams changed and his trajectory has moved over the years, Nimmo’s financial structure remained largely unchanged and remains one of the wealthiest in the business. The trade, however, has brought financial changes and bonuses that will influence his overall income in the 2026 season.

2026 salary and financial breakdown of Brandon Nimmo

Nimmo will receive a base salary of $20.25 million in the 2026 season. The cash earnings during the year increased to about $21.25 million, with him receiving an assignment bonus of $ 1 million. The following bonus became activated when Nimmo accepted waiving his entire no-trade clause to finalize the deal with Texas.

The Mets were also to provide the Rangers with $5 million as part of the trade deal to reduce the salary due to Nimmo.

The transfer of that payment will take place in September 2026. Although the team has changed, the value of the luxury tax in the contract remains unchanged, as the team has an Average Annual Value of 20.25 million homesteads throughout the deal.

Contract duration and future outlook for the MLB star

Nimmo’s contract is structured to last through the 2030 MLB season, providing long-term stability for both the player and the Rangers. The agreement included a $2 million signing bonus, paid at the start of 2023.After the 2025 season, the outfielder will be left with about $101.25 million on his contract. Between 2026 and 2030, he will have a basic pay of $20.25 million per annum. Having fulfilled all the conditions of the contract, Nimmo will become a free agent without restrictions before the 2031 season, and this will likely create another great opportunity in the free-agent market.
